In a move to ensure the good health of inmates, Prabh Aasra, a ‘Home for Helpless’ run by the Universal disabled care taker Society, organized a free dental check-up camp at ‘Padiala Asharm’ near Kurali.Members and staff at the institution appreciated the team of doctors from Rayat and Bahra Dental College and hospital, who visited the Ashram. Main Sewadar of Asharm, S. Shamsher Singh revealed that the dental check-up was for the Inmates residing in Society.  The free dental camp was aimed at evaluating the oral health status of the inmates, guiding them on proper brushing techniques and educating them about the maintenance of oral hygiene. S. Shamsher Singh thanked Dr. Yasmine, Dr. Amrit, Dr. Anshu, Dr. Malwinder Cheema, Dr. Manjit Singh, Dr. Amrinder Kaur for their support and effort to make this camp happen. Doctors insured that they will have the camp at regular intervals. They may visit the Jhanjheri branch of Prabh Aasra in coming days.Following the check-up, some inmates were also asked to come at the hospital and go under required diagnosis for their problems and for the routine cleaning.
